Mathematical optimization courses can help you learn linear programming, integer programming, and nonlinear optimization techniques. You can build skills in formulating optimization problems, analyzing constraints, and applying algorithms to find optimal solutions. Many courses introduce tools like Python, R, and MATLAB, which are used to implement optimization models and analyze data effectively.
